

UK election: Keir Starmer’s political earthquake
Jul 5, 2024
Rob Watson, The BBC World Service's UK Political Correspondent, discusses Keir Starmer's stunning victory in the UK election, the Labour party's landslide win, and the Conservatives' historic defeat. They explore Starmer's background, approach to party discipline, and the challenges ahead. The podcast delves into the repercussions of the election, the shift in British politics, and the public reactions to the outcome.
